You learned about basic sentences 
Present simple 

Habits & facts 

I always cycle to school. 
She walks the dog every evening. 
We have English on Thursdays. 
Rule 
She / he / it -> s behind your verb

 Present Continuous 
Something is going on as we speak

Signal words: Shhh! / look! / right now / as we speak / now 

To form: Am / are / is + verb + ing

Look! A thunderstorm is coming our way
I am sweaty because I am running a marathon

You can also use the present continuous to express annoyance or irritation. Then you use words like always, still, again.

You are always singing so loudly!
She is still writing texts on her phone!
